Justin Petrone has lived in Estonia for 15 years and written many books about his experiences, including the bestselling My Estonia trilogy. Sketches of Estonia is a collection of short stories about this intriguing northern land and its engaging characters: world travelers, nudists, geneticists, writers, politicians, hitchhikers, fishermen, drunks, folk musicians, naturalists, builders, poets, clowns, blacksmiths, and tropicalists.

248 pages, Paperback

First published July 29, 2016

A native New Yorker, writer and journalist Justin Petrone has been living in Northern Europe for more than 20 years. With a dozen books to his name and hundreds of articles, he specializes in travel memoirs and experimental dream fiction. His work has appeared in Standart and Edasi.

I enjoyed reading Petrone's book a lot. The experiences he describes are far from the ones typical for foreigners in Estonia. But for my taste as a previous exchange student and frequent returns to this lovely little country, they give a good insight into the countries traditions, diversity, history, mindset, and creative scene. Short stories spiced with quite a bit of jokes, stories turning around, it was a great book to read bit by bit.
